Collin Izard had a goal and two assists, and host Unadilla Valley defeated Afton, 4-1, Wednesday in a Midstate Athletic Conference boys soccer game.
Izard scored from 6 yards after receiving a diagonal throughball from Dylan Thompson to make it 1-0 seven minutes into play. Three minutes later, David Schwab scored from close range off a pass from Izard as the Storm took a two-goal lead.
Zach Montgomery and Brett Smith also scored for Unadilla Valley (2-5-1, 2-2-1), which travels to Unatego on Friday.
Josh Akshar scored for the Crimson Knights.

Unatego 1, Walton 1
Walton's Ben Conklin and Unatego's Derek Joyce exchanged first-half goals as the Midstate Athletic Conference squads played to a tie at Unatego.
Conklin controlled a loose ball deep in the penalty area and scored to give the Warriors a 1-0 lead five minutes into play.
Joyce answered six minutes later. Johnathan Forte crossed a pass into the box that eventually found its way to Joyce, who scored from 6 yards.
Walton's Dalton Walley and counterpart Alex White made 12 and nine saves, respectively.
"On both ends, there were a couple of breakaways," Unatego coach Eric Miller said. "Joyce and Conklin are extremely fast and both sides escaped a few times. Overall, there was excellent goalie play and it was physical all-around for both sides."
The Spartans (3-0-1, 2-0-1) play host to Unadilla Valley on Friday.

SK 9, Windham 0
Trevor Holdridge, Anthony Salcido and Sage Beemer scored two goals apiece to lead host South Kortright in the Delaware League.
The defending Section Four Class D champions improved to 8-0 overall and 5-0 in league.
Griff Metzko, Ty Magnan and Cody Burns also scored for the Rams, who play Worcester in a first-round game of the Chic Walshe Tournament at 2 p.m. Saturday at Davenport.

Morris 3, Laurens 0
Second-half goals by Justin Schaffer, Matt Morlock and Josh Rutherford led visiting Morris to a Tri-Valley League victory Tuesday.
Schaffer scored with 32 minutes left to make it 1-0. Rutherford's goal came 10 minutes later.
In Morris' 6-2 victory at Schenevus on Monday, Rutherford, Matt Deluca and Schaffer had two goals apiece, and Morlock had one assist. The statistics were reported incorrectly.
Laurens (0-5-1, 0-4) travels to Cherry Valley-Springfield today.
